Confidential commercial information definition
Confidential commercial information means records that may contain material exempt from release under Exemption 4 of FOIA (pertaining to trade secrets and commercial or financial information that is privileged or confidential), because disclosure could reasonably be expected to cause substantial competitive harm.
Confidential commercial information means records provided to the government by a submitter that arguably contain material exempt from release under Exemption 4 of the Freedom of Information Act, 5 U.S.C. 552(b)(4), because disclosure could reasonably be expected to cause substantial competitive harm.
Confidential commercial information means information declared by the Regulator to be confidential commercial information under section 185;

Confidential commercial information. ’ means commercial or financial information obtained by OMB from a submitter that may be protected from disclosure under Exemption 4 of the FOIA, 5 U.S.C. 552(b)(4).
Confidential commercial information means all and any information including technical information (whether or not recorded in documentary form or on computer disk or tape) relating to the affairs, organisational and business methods, corporate plans, management systems, finances, new business opportunities or research and development projects of the Board;
Confidential commercial information means information that an organization has taken steps to protect from disclosure, where disclosure would help a competitor in the market.
